Manufacturer
Price
– GBP
6
1169
6 - 1169
Sort
Found: 25
-5%

£73.69
Lowest price from 30 days before discount: £77.57
delivery 0 £Manufacturer
Price
Sort
£73.69
Lowest price from 30 days before discount: £77.57
delivery 0 £